:where(:root) .bricks-color-primary {color: #42484d}:where(:root) .bricks-background-primary {background-color: #42484d}:where(:root) .bricks-color-secondary {color: #e55315}:where(:root) .bricks-background-secondary {background-color: #e55315} body {font-family: "Roboto"; font-size: clamp(1.6rem, 0.191vw + 1.539rem, 1.8rem); line-height: 1.5; font-weight: 400} h1, h2, h3, h4, h5, h6 {font-family: "Roboto"; font-style: normal} h1 {font-size: clamp(3rem, 1.434vw + 2.541rem, 4.5rem); text-transform: uppercase; line-height: 1em} h2 {font-family: "Roboto"; line-height: 1em; color: var(--bricks-color-pxomkd); font-size: clamp(2.8rem, 1.147vw + 2.433rem, 4rem); font-style: normal; text-transform: uppercase} h3 {font-size: clamp(2rem, 1.434vw + 1.541rem, 3.5rem)} h4 {color: var(--bricks-color-jxchef); font-family: "Roboto Condensed"; font-weight: 200; font-size: clamp(2rem, 0.563vw + 1.82rem, 2.9rem); text-transform: uppercase} h6 {font-size: 1,4rem; font-family: "Roboto Condensed"; font-weight: 300} .bricks-button {padding-top: 0.5em} :root .bricks-button[class*="primary"]:not(.outline) {background-color: var(--bricks-color-pxomkd)} :root .bricks-button[class*="primary"] {font-family: "Roboto"; font-weight: 400; color: var(--bricks-color-cnkjoy); border-radius: 0.3em} .bricks-button:not([class*="bricks-background-"]):not([class*="bricks-color-"]):not(.outline):hover {background-color: rgba(66, 66, 66, 0.81)} :root .bricks-button[class*="primary"]:not(.outline):hover {background-color: #4a4a4a}.brxe-divider .line {border-top-width: 5px}.brxe-divider.horizontal .line {border-top-color: var(--bricks-color-jxchef)}.brxe-divider.vertical .line {border-right-color: var(--bricks-color-jxchef)}.brxe-divider .icon i {color: var(--bricks-color-jxchef)}.brxe-icon-box .icon {margin-top: 10px; margin-right: 10px; margin-bottom: 10px; margin-left: 10px; padding-top: 10px; padding-right: 10px; padding-bottom: 10px; padding-left: 10px; align-self: center}.brxe-icon-box .content {margin-left: 10px; padding-top: 10px; padding-right: 10px; padding-bottom: 10px; padding-left: 10px} .brxe-section {padding-top: clamp(4rem, 3.824vw + 2.776rem, 8rem); padding-right: clamp(2rem, 3.824vw + 0.776rem, 6rem); padding-bottom: clamp(4rem, 3.824vw + 2.776rem, 8rem); padding-left: clamp(2rem, 3.824vw + 0.776rem, 6rem)} .brxe-container {width: 1400px} .woocommerce main.site-main {width: 1400px} #brx-content.wordpress {width: 1400px} .brxe-block {padding-top: rem; padding-right: rem; padding-bottom: rem; padding-left: rem}@media (max-width: 478px) { .bricks-button {padding-right: 1.1rem; padding-left: 1.1rem}.brxe-icon-box .icon {padding-right: 10px; padding-left: 0}}